On December 30, 2000 at 03:25:46, Bruce Moreland wrote:

>Mine uses a move table, so I just store a pointer to the move table element for
>the best move in the hash table.  When I generate moves I will notice if that
>move is generated, and I will search it first.
>
>bruce

Interesting...so you do not try to avoid doing the movegen?

I always thought there should be a significant speed advantage
when doing things the way Bob describes so I wonder why you do
not do it.
